Describe the improvement

In Section 3.6 (Transparency obligations), dataset lineage should not be the only consideration. Auxiliary and base models used during development—such as foundation models, reward models for reinforcement learning, and filtering/pre‑processing models—also materially influence the final model’s behavior and may introduce additional transparency or disclosure obligations.

Expected behavior

A modified version for reference:
3.6 Transparency obligations
[The Original Part]
The process shall also consider dataset lineage together with the provenance, licensing, and characteristics of any base or auxiliary models used during development or operation (e.g., foundation models, reward models for reinforcement learning, filtering or preprocessing models). These components can materially influence the behavior of the final model and may themselves introduce transparency or disclosure obligations.
